This happens if the clothes took too long to dry or were left damp and warm for too long. You can fix this by soaking the clothes in a mixture of hot water and soda crystals for a couple of hours (Sodium carbonate), then washing as normal. The sodium carbonate increases the Ph of the water and kills the fungus. Share.Dec 18, 2023 · Use the Right Amount of Detergent. Soak your stinky towels in a bucket of white, distilled vinegar for 30 minutes to overnight with a tablespoon of detergent to help loosen body soils. Vinegar contains acetic acid that breaks up mineral deposits and dissolves the build-up of body soils on your towels. Rinse thoroughly. Add towels. Apply baking soda onto your clothes and set them in a bag overnight. Baking soda absorbs the musty smell on your clothes even when they’re dry. Just apply a fine layer of baking soda on the front and back of your clothes. Then, place your clothes in a sealed plastic bag or container and leave them to sit overnight. The brand of laundry detergent ...Mar 5, 2024 · 4. Leave the washing machine door and drawer open. Leaving the machine door ajar after washing allows air to circulate in the drum, speeding up the evaporation of any excess water and helping to prevent the growth of mould and bacteria. If it's not enough, run another cycle with baking soda.Aug 31, 2023 · Washing your clothes at low temperatures can contribute to sour-smelling laundry. When you wash at lower temperatures, it may not be enough to completely remove dirt, bacteria, and odors from your clothes. This can result in a lingering sour smell even after washing.
